Abstract
The conformational preferences of transβ1,2βcyclohexanedicarboxylic acid (1,2βCH) and ester derivatives have been studied. The optical rotatory properties of these compounds are discussed in comparison with those of other cyclic dicarboxylic acids. A stereoregular polymer, poly[ethyleneβ(+)βtransβ1,2βcyclohexane dicarboxylate] (1,2βCHPE) has been synthesized, and its properties are compared with those of model compounds.
